Historic Structures of Chiropractic Care Care



Just how did the historical structures shape the advancement of chiropractic treatment?

Well, back in the late 19th century, chiropractic care became an unique healthcare occupation based upon the idea that appropriate placement of the body's bone and joint structure can make it possible for the body to recover itself without surgical procedure or drug. The creator, D.D. Palmer, stressed the partnership in between the spine and total health and wellness, laying the groundwork for what would end up being contemporary chiropractic techniques.

Initially, chiropractic care encountered uncertainty from standard physicians. Nonetheless, over time, as even more people experienced the advantages of chiropractic care modifications, the field acquired recognition and acceptance. The focus on all-natural recovery, back placement, and all natural methods resonated with people seeking alternatives to traditional medicine.
